Хех, сегодня копнул еще глубже в историю CLR-over-fibers и, кажется, достиг ее дна. Начиналось все с наличия [Obsolete] на AppDomain.GetCurrentThreadId() и методов Thread.Begi...
@fvnever @DedSec256 А что у вас внутри в dotnet-products?
Хм https://blog.unity.com/news/plan-pricing-and-packaging-updates Будет драма или нет?
А вообще я сюда зашел с вопросом, почему у меня нога болит В общем есть CentralPackageManagement, и я могу в нем делать оверрайд версии <PackageReference Include="FooLib" Vers...
Странная мысля в голове затесалась про гуиды - значит положено здесь ее задать вопрос Guid же у нас IComparable<Guid> Значит для любого непустого множества гуидов, если в Церм...
Что ж вы самое интересное в самый разгар рабочего времени то обсуждаете! ILogger<T> - это просто пик всратого API-дизайна Во-первых хорошо наследили в самом начале netcore, ко...
А из SourceGenerator можно получить TargetFrameworks или хотя бы TargetFramework текущего юнита компиляции?
Знатоки маянезных функторов, Есть тип P - примитивный, а есть другой - T - надстройка над ним Причем надстройка в общем смысле, то бишь может инстанс типа T содержит в себе е...
>For .NET 8, we added the new TensorPrimitives type, with methods dedicated to handling float Вот опять вопрос, кому оно надо то было? Байтоебам-математикам от предложения flo...
Чот у меня крамольные мысли про копайлот возникают Суют его везде, какие-то чудеса он местами проявляет Но чот только стоимость вычислений под эти чудеса у него нифига не пере...
Давно думал спросить - а как правильно использовать "чужие куски кода" в своем, есть ли где-то нормальный гайд для людей без степени в common law? Конечно, с первого взгляда в...
Generics в дотнете конечно прекрасны, но когда нужно хоть как-то ветвиться по этому типу - постоянно натыкаешься на подводные камни и мины И если в ситуации Foo<T>(T value) { ...
Короч, есть у меня большой долгоиграющий таск А как бы мне дождаться не его выполнения, а его старта (task.Status >= Running) Покрутить SpinUntil, просигналить через ManualRes...
Во, кстати, если не ударяться в PCL, нано/микро и прочие сервелаты, какие версии фреймворка стоит держать в простых либах для максимальнейшего охвата всякой археологии? net35 ...
Какая запакованная структура?
А кто-нибудь придумал нормальный способ работать со внепроектными файлами в солюшене? То бишь с сорцами все удобно - положил в подпапочку src все проекты с кодом, при добавлен...
Ну и да - если другое, то мб поясните как именно?
Кстати, вот сейчас пилят static abstracts in interfaces что б можно было сделать что-то подобное: public T Do(T t1, T t2) where T: ICombinable { ... var combination = T.Combin...
А еще до кучи сразу сказали что IOptions - это реализация Options Pattern Где такой паттерн видали вне AspNetCore? Нигде. Просто напиздюнькали
<InvariantGlobalization>true</InvariantGlobalization> А это точно правила не нарушает?